Tales Of Symphonia Remastered Launches Next February

One of the best Tales Of JRPG is getting a remastering, and it’s coming out in a few months’ time.

Tales Of Symphonia Remastered, originally for the Nintendo Gamecube back in 2004, is coming out for PlayStation 4, Xbox One, and Nintendo Switch on 17 February. Nope, there’s no PC release of the game as of now. The remastered version features graphically enhanced and improved gameplay, up to three-player local co-op, and a classic JRPG experience back in the 2000s.
